- After two drawn classical games, Erigaisi saved a lost first rapid with black before losing the second in 79 moves to concede the match to Wei Yi.
- Erigaisi’s exit ends India’s campaign at the 206-player knockout hosted in Goa.
- Uzbekistan’s Nodirbek Yakubboev had already secured the first semifinal berth by defeating Alexander Donchenko 1.5–0.5 in classical play.
- The quarterfinals between Javokhir Sindarov vs Jose Eduardo Martinez Alcantara and Andrey Esipenko vs Sam Shankland moved to tiebreaks after two draws apiece.
- In their second classical game, commentators noted Erigaisi missed a concrete winning try after Wei Yi’s 20...Qc6 and 21...Nd7, sending the match to faster time controls.
